This coffee table is small in size, but spectacular in figure. The top is crafted from curly ambrosia maple with a grain pattern that makes it a true conversation piece. The bark on the front edge was removed revealing an interesting cove shape. The base is from soft maple and employs mortise and tenon joinery. Finish on the top is Danish oil, wipe-on polyurethane and wax. Base was darkened with a vintage maple dye to match the coloring on the top. Dimensions: 47"L x 15.5"W x 14.5"H.
